In Agness and surrounding rural Curry County, a complete walk-in tub installation typically ranges from $8,000 to $15,000+, depending on the tub model, features, and the complexity of your bathroom's plumbing and electrical work. Oregon offers potential financial assistance through programs like the Oregon Home Modification Loan Program and federal VA benefits for veterans, which can help offset costs. It's also wise to check with local agencies like the Curry County Senior Services for any regional grant opportunities.
Agness's remote, rural location along the Rogue River means scheduling and logistics require extra planning. Installers often need to travel from larger service hubs like Gold Beach or Grants Pass, which can extend the timeline. Furthermore, winter weather can cause delays due to potential road closures or hazardous travel on Highway 33, making late spring through early fall the most reliable seasons for scheduling an installation project.
For a standard walk-in tub replacement in an existing bathroom footprint, a permit is often not required in unincorporated Curry County, but this should always be verified. However, if your installation involves significant electrical work, moving plumbing lines, or structural changes to accommodate the tub, you will likely need permits from the Curry County Building Department. A reputable local installer will handle this permitting process for you, ensuring compliance with Oregon building codes.

Yes, but important considerations exist. Walk-in tubs require a significant amount of water to fill, so you must ensure your well's recovery rate and pressure tank can handle the demand. For your septic system, the large water volume discharged at once requires a properly sized and functioning drain field. A qualified local installer will assess both systems and may recommend a tub with a lower water capacity or suggest staggering other water usage to prevent overloading your septic tank.
